The Utility of Infliximab SC and IV in IBD Treatment
Learning objectives:
- Better understand the comparative efficacy of the IV vs SC formulations of infliximab
- Be more confident using SC infliximab as monotherapy
- Be better able to predict long term efficacy and persistence in their patient population

Dr. James Gregor is a staff Gastroenterologist at London Health Sciences Centre/ St. Joseph's Hospital in London, Ontario and a Professor of Medicine at Western University. He is a former Chief of Medicine at Victoria Hospital, President of the Ontario Association of Gastroenterology and Chair of the Royal College of Physicians and Surgeons of Canada.
Current areas of special interest include colorectal cancer prevention and the diagnosis and management of patients with Inflammatory Bowel Disease.
